Of course, doing an internship is a good way to gain practical knowledge and experience before making that transition to the real world. Doing an internship through AMPED, however; is a great way to break away from the pack.
AMPED offers a host of internship options throughout Ecuador, including the Galapagos, to help challenge and expand participants' learning and skills.
Interns are paired with an expert mentor in their area of interest that can give them a higher level of trained and personalized guidance that will help further their knowledge and development. Participants are also afforded some creative latitude to design their own internship program. That is, in addition to deciding their focus area, prospective interns have input concerning their work objectives and the type of work responsibilities they hope to have. Based upon questionnaire responses submitted, AMPED's staff and in-country partners will work with project staff to identify an internship assignment that is the most suitable fit and that best matches participants' interests.
In order to gain the most benefit from an internship, those interested are encouraged to consult their college or university advisor for assistance with developing their internship plan, including goals and objectives as advisors through their own research may be able to provide critical insight. Being informed about such matters will help interns to better target their interest and focus.
Finally, just as with our volunteer program, interns need to be prepared to demonstrate initiative. The level of involvement and satisfaction is directly related to the level of individual commitment.
Eligibility
Internship candidates need to be college or university students that have completed at least 60 hours of college course credit and must be willing to make a 4 or 10 week minimum commitment, depending on the internship placement. Generally, medical, education, and social work internships require at least a 4 week commitment. All other internship programs require a 10 week minimum commitment.
In addition, the ability to communicate effectively in Spanish may be required a basic Spanish level for 4 week internship programs and an intermediate Spanish level for 10 week internship programs.
Intensive Spanish language classes can be arranged prior to beginning an internship assignment if necessary.

Authentic cultural immersion experience as participants live with a local host family in addition to having daily interaction with the locals in the community and their internship assignment.
Participants interning in Quito and Puerto Lopez receive 2 hours of FREE Spanish lessons Monday-Friday for the duration of their stay, up to 120 hours.
Participants must have already completed 60 college/university credit hours. Depending on the internship a basic to intermediate Spanish level may be required.
Starting at 1,070
Includes project set-up arrangements, three meals/day (except Sundays) airport pick-up, host family accommodations, laundry service, orientation, and 24/7 emergency in-country staff support. Spanish lessons are only available in Quito and Puerto Lopez. Participants will also receive information regarding their placement prior to their departure. Placement information, will include in-country contact information, alternative accommodations for delayed arrivals, currency exchange, phone and internet communication, laundry, etc.
